### Capacity note: report export timezones

Welcome aboard! Quick heads-up on Ledgerpine exports: every scheduled report gets rendered once per distinct tenant timezone, so a single 9am digest can fan out into dozens of render jobs hitting at the top of the hour. That's why the export pool looks oversized on paper. When DST flips, two offsets collide and load briefly doubles, so we pad the worker count. The settings that keep this sane are listed here.

tuning constants:
THRESHOLDS = {
    "kelix": 280,
    "druvan": 756,
    "oliael": 399,
}

### Step 4: Timezone handling in report exports

Marloway Reports previously exported timestamps in the server's local zone, which broke after the Pellburn datacenter move. From v3.2, all exports are UTC internally and converted per-tenant at render time. On-call: if a customer reports shifted timestamps, check the tenant zone mapping before escalating. Do not patch individual reports. The conversion layer is driven entirely by the export service's configuration, reproduced here for reference.

settings of yajof-yajog:
wenix:
  log_level: info
  metrics_host: metrics.wenix.lumiclabs.internal
  pin: 4766
  pool_size: 8

## Break-Glass: Stagecoach Seat-Map Renderer

Use only when the renderer is down during an on-sale and on-call is unreachable. Break-glass grants write access to layout configs for the Velmont Theatre tenant. Every use is logged and reviewed next business day. Announce in the incident channel first. Unlock the emergency console with the passphrase below.

recovery phrase for fajeg-kawep: druix-gorius-briax-ulaeth-fraox-lammir-pelox-jormir-pelwyn-julir

**Ticket: Drift detected on Pellcrest autoscaler**

During the quarterly audit we found the queue-depth autoscaler on the Marrowline ingest tier running values that diverge from the approved baseline committed in the Harkow repo. The scale-up threshold and cooldown were changed manually in June without review. Please assess exposure before we reconcile. The live values observed on the node are listed below.

deployment values, tajeg-yahaf:
[lamvan]
team = kelmir
access_code = ac_205d2b
host = lamvan.olvarqstack.corp
port = 9200
owner = fraion.giliel
peer = rusath.kelvinet.internal